Black-cheeked waxbill sitting on branch
Description
35 mm slide; color. Scientific Classification: Kingdom: Animalia; Phylum: Chordata; Class: Aves; Order: Passeriformes; Family: Estrildidae; Genus: Estrilda; Genus species: Estrilda erythronotos. Animal characteristics: Head-Body Length: 120-130 cm; Identification: The male black-cheeked waxbill has a gray head, back, breast, and throat. They have a black barring and a faint pink coloration. The belly, flanks, and rump are a dull scarlet. Its cheeks, throat, tail, flight feathers, and legs are black. The male also has red eyes and a blue-black bill. The female, like most species, has duller colors and paler flanks. The eyes are brown in color; Habitat: Low and dry thorn scrub; Diet: Omnivore: small grass seeds, insects, green vegetation, nectar, fruit; Reproduction: Waxbills build their nests in dense thorn trees. The female lays 3-6 eggs and then helps the male incubate them for 12 days. The chicks fledge 22 days after hatching; Social Structure: During the non-breeding season, waxbills gather in flocks of 8-15 birds; Status: No special status.
